		<description>We were recently in NYC on vacation.  We were staying in the Battery Park area and on two separate occasions, witnessed long lines of police cars with their lights flashing, occasionally &quot;beeping&quot; their sirens.  They almost seemed to be in parade formation, traveling on the West Side highway, going quickly.  Does anyone know what we were seeing?   &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; The bartender in a local bar (decorated in much police and fireman stuff) said it was a more than daily occurance, but didn&apos;t know specifically if there was a purpose.</description>

		<description>Jourman&apos;s article is a great link.  They are called the Hercules force.  They are used to randomly show up in locations with an enormous display of strength.  They will appear all over Manhattan at anytime.  The message is that the people are safe and terrorists beware.&l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
I have a buddy who worked for the NYPD until this year.  He insisted that this display of muscle was a powerful deterrent and helped reduce everyday petty crime as well.   I highly doubt that part.  &lt;br&gt;
&lt;br&gt;
You see them most downtown near the trade center site and in midtown near various embassies and the UN.</description>
